Careerbuilder is good for a qualified job seeker. You can really tailor
what you get notified of.
I can see it as problematic for an employer though because unless the
candidate is tailoring the results, they see everything in any remotely
related field, so youll get alot of unqualified submissions.

>> A professional headhunter I know says that careerbuilder.com is by far
>> better than the rest. I don't know what her metrics are to arrive at that
>> conclusion. We haven't had much luck with things like zip recruiter. Better
>> with indeed but most of them seem to just blast everyone at you without
>> much filtering. We plan on trying career builder next.
